Core Viewpoint - The article highlights the bustling atmosphere of the Hengchang Mall in Hohhot, Inner Mongolia, during the pre-Lunar New Year shopping season, emphasizing its role as a traditional marketplace for local residents seeking affordable goods and a lively shopping experience [3][5]. Group 1: Market Dynamics - Hengchang Mall has been operating since 1995, maintaining its identity as a marketplace for the common people, reflecting the unchanged habits of consumers during the New Year season [3][5]. - The mall experiences a significant increase in foot traffic as locals and farmers from surrounding towns come to complete their New Year shopping, which is described as a ritualistic activity [5][6]. Group 2: Consumer Behavior - A local shopper, Zhao Guosheng, shared that he spent less than 1,000 yuan on new clothing for his family, highlighting the preference for in-person shopping to assess product quality [4][6]. - Merchants in the mall engage in price negotiations with customers, emphasizing the social aspect of shopping during the New Year, where both parties seek satisfaction in the transaction [6][8]. Group 3: Intergenerational Shopping Experience - The article features a young woman, Li Xiaodan, who returns to the mall with her mother, illustrating the generational differences in shopping preferences and the emotional connection to traditional marketplaces [8][11]. - Li Xiaodan observes her mother’s confidence and familiarity with the vendors, which contrasts with her own initial reluctance, showcasing the importance of these local markets in family dynamics [8][11].

Group 1 - The winter season has led to a significant change in consumer habits in Tongchuan, with a surge in demand for warm clothing and hot food products, indicating a vibrant consumption market [1][11] - Various winter clothing items such as down jackets, cashmere coats, and fleece hoodies are prominently displayed in stores, attracting many consumers who are taking advantage of promotional activities [3][11] - Accessories like cotton hats, gloves, scarves, and heating devices such as hand warmers and electric blankets are also in high demand, showcasing a trend towards purchasing smaller warm items [5][11] Group 2 - The cold weather has increased the popularity of hot food and beverages, with many consumers opting for warm drinks like milk tea and coffee, leading to a noticeable rise in orders at beverage shops [7][9] - Dining establishments, particularly hot pot and soup restaurants, are experiencing a surge in customer traffic, contributing to a unique winter consumption landscape [8][11] - The overall "warm economy" driven by the cold weather reflects the adaptability of consumer demand and highlights the potential of the Tongchuan market [11]

Core Insights - The clothing market in Jimo is experiencing a surge in consumer activity during the holiday season, with an average daily foot traffic of 30,000 visitors, indicating strong economic vitality despite adverse weather conditions [1][3] Group 1: Market Performance - The market has seen a significant increase in foot traffic, with consumers actively purchasing autumn and winter clothing, including down jackets, fleece hoodies, and sweaters, appealing to a wide range of age groups [1] - Store managers report a noticeable rise in sales of newly introduced winter products, including clothing and footwear, highlighting the effectiveness of pre-holiday inventory strategies [3] Group 2: Consumer Behavior - Families are engaging in bulk purchases, with many customers buying multiple items at once, reflecting a robust shopping trend during the holiday period [1] - The market is enhancing the shopping experience by expanding product categories to include daily necessities, aiming to create a "one-stop" shopping environment that caters to diverse consumer needs [3] Group 3: Business Strategy - Merchants in the Jimo clothing market are proactively stocking up for the National Day and Mid-Autumn Festival, ensuring product quality to build consumer trust and satisfaction [3] - There is a commitment to continuously introduce high-cost performance products to meet customer demands effectively [3]

Summary of Key Points Core Viewpoint - The Fujian Provincial Market Supervision Administration announced the results of the second batch of quality supervision inspections for daily consumer goods in 2024, revealing that out of 51 batches of children's and infant clothing products from 43 manufacturers, 8 batches were found to be non-compliant with quality standards [1]. Group 1: Inspection Results - A total of 51 batches of children's and infant clothing were inspected, with 8 batches deemed non-compliant [1]. - The non-compliant products include various items such as homewear, T-shirts, and sleepwear from multiple manufacturers [1]. - The local market supervision bureau has been instructed to take legal action against the non-compliant products and their manufacturers [1]. Group 2: Compliant Products - Several manufacturers, including Fujian Youbei Clothing Co., Ltd. and 361° Kids, had their products pass the quality inspection, indicating a range of compliant items such as T-shirts and sweatshirts [2]. - The compliant products were tested and met the required specifications, showcasing a commitment to quality among certain manufacturers [2]. - The inspection results highlight the disparity in product quality within the children's clothing sector in Fujian Province [2].
